Abstract(in English) Clustering plays important roles in various on-line applications such as extraction of useful information from news feeding services and selection of relevant documents from the incoming scientific articles in digital libraries. In on-line environments, users generally have interests on newer documents than older ones and have no interests on obsolete old documents. Based on this observation, we propose an on-line document clustering method that incorporates the notion of a forgettingfactor to calculate document similarities. The idea is that every document gradually losses its weight (or memory) as time passes according to this factor. Since our method generates clusters using a document similarity measure based on the forgetting factor, newer documents have much effects on the resulting cluster structure than older ones. In this paper, we extend our clustering method by generalizing the calculation method of the document similarity measure and briefly mention the features of the clustering method.
